PROGRAMMING THE
COFFEEMAKER TO BREW
LATER (MODELS DCM703C/
DCM903WH/DCM913BK)
Figure E
NOTE: If the Clock symbol disappears before
pressing the Up or Down Buttons, the display
will go back to the current time of day. Press the
Brew Later Button again to reactivate the
Program mode.
1. Press and release the
Brew Later Button under the
Program heading on the
Coffeemaker. A clock symbol
(
) will appear on the
right side of the display
indicating you are in the
Brew Later Program mode.
(Figure E)
NOTE: The first time the
Program Brew Later Button is
pressed after the Coffeemaker
has been plugged in, the
display will show a colon,
3 broken lines, and the clock
symbol (
indicates the Timer has no
Brew Later time programmed
into its memory. Press the Up
or Down Buttons to program a
Brew Later time. This
condition will also occur if the
Coffeemaker is unplugged or
there is a power outage for
more than 30 seconds.
2. Press and hold either the
Up or Down Button until the
desired Brew Later start time -
a.m. or p.m. - is reached.
3. The clock will return to the
current time of day within a
few seconds.
